对于智能电网,世界各国虽然都多加重视,但难以有统一的概念和标准,智能电网“智”在何处、“智”向何处?被誉为“电网2.0”的智能电网是以智能化的电网技术为支撑和载体的,电网的智能化,在技术方面,主要体现在六个方面:一、智能化信息技术:智能化信息技术贯穿发电、输电、变电、配电、用电及调度各环节,是智能电网建设的重要内容和坚强支撑。基于智能电网的信息技术具有三大特征:首先是数字化程度更高;其次是利用面向服务架构体系;最后是深入应用生产管理、人力资源、电力营销、调度管理等辅助决策数据,构建一个数据集中、业务整合、符合模型标准和应用可扩展的辅助分析系统。
